Working with the Exponents
• In power level computations, we always multiply and divide
• If all factors are powers of ten, we can simply add and subtract exponents
• In general, we have to use logarithms to get that advantage, therefore....
COMT 391
5
Definition
• A ratio is expressed in Decibels (dB) by computing
• Ratio(dB) = 10log10(Ratio)
• 0.00000000000000000001 equals -200dB
• If a signal is amplified 100-fold, the gain equals 20dB

A complication
• What if we want to work with actual power levels (in watts)?
• Can I express 0.003W in dB?
COMT 391
10
Not Really...
• You cannot take the log of 0.003W • You can take the log of 0.003• Therefore
– “Remove” the unit– Convert the remaining number to dB– Place a “reminder” on the answer, so
we can replace the unit later
COMT 391
11
The dB(something) convention
• 0.003W - remove the unit• 0.003 = -25.2dB• Place the reminder:• 0.003W = -25.2dBW• So:
0dBW = 1 Watt-12dBW = 0.063 Watts
